The world is in crisis. Political systems are failing, cultural identities are fracturing, and the ideological structures that once provided meaning no longer hold. Aleksandr Dugin, a Russian philosopher and geopolitical strategist, has emerged as one of the most radical critics of modernity. His book Fourth Political Theory challenges the dominance of liberalism and attempts to carve out a new ideological framework beyond the failures of fascism and communism. There’s much to appreciate in his diagnosis—but I think that his prescription...
